Best Practices for Restaurant Video Content

-
Optimize video length: 30–60 seconds for Instagram/TikTok, 1–3 minutes for YouTube, up to 10 minutes for tutorials or live streams
-
Use captions/subtitles: Ensure accessibility even with muted audio
-
Track analytics: Monitor reach, engagement, shares, and conversions
-
Consistency is key: Leverage Kimecopak content calendar templates to maintain regular posting
Tools and Resources for Creating High-Quality Restaurant Videos
| Category | Recommended Tools | Tips |
|---|---|---|
| Camera | Smartphone 4K / DSLR | Stabilize shots; use wide-angle for group scenes |
| Lighting | Softbox / Natural light | Avoid harsh shadows, create a warm atmosphere |
| Sound | Lavalier mic / Smartphone mic | Clear voiceover, minimal background noise |
| Editing | CapCut, Adobe Premiere, iMovie | Cut efficiently, add text overlay, music, captions |

Q2: How long should restaurant videos be for social media?
A2: 30–60 seconds for TikTok/Instagram, 1–3 minutes for YouTube, up to 10 minutes for detailed tutorials or live streams.
